Askhat Akhmedyarov is a Kazakh artist born in 1965 in the Ural region, and currently based in Almaty. He graduated from an art college in Shymkent, studying under the founders of Kyzyl Tractor art group Vitaly Simakov and Moldakul Narymbetov. He participated in several exhibitions of the Shymkent Trans Avant-garde group, but later steered away from the collective and moved to Astana to develop his solo practice.

In his artistic practice he uses a variety of different techniques including painting, drawing, video, photography, installation and performance. His works can be analysed and read on different levels. Akhmedyarov’s work is inseparable from his life and social activism. In his works and actions, the artist plays with ambiguity and audience perception.

Among the artist’s selected exhibitions is a solo show at the National Museum of Kazakhstan, Astana (2016) and group shows include Focus Kazakhstan: Post-Nomadic Mind  at Wapping Hydraulic Power Station, London (2018) and Energy of the Future , Pavilion of Kazakhstan, Expo 2017 Astana (2017).
